How to Get Into University of Alberta Faculty of Medicine & Dentistry
To be competitive at University of Alberta Faculty of Medicine & Dentistry, applicants typically present a MCAT score near 509 (middle 50%: 506–512) and a GPA around 3.84 (3.79–3.89). University of Alberta Faculty of Medicine & Dentistry admits about 10.5% of applicants. Each entering class is roughly 162 students. The school is located in Edmonton, AB.
